Council held a public hearing on Ordinance 10 20 25, which would change the city code to allow up to three household dogs and/or cats. Planning Commission recommended approval; council held the first reading and opened the public hearing.

Springdale City Council opened a public hearing on April 16 for Ordinance 10 20 25, which would amend section 153.252 F6 A1 of the city code to change the permitted number of household domesticated pets from two to three.
